A kids dentist, or pediatric dentist, is a dental specialist with advanced training in the oral health of children from infancy through adolescence. They are adept at managing a child's behavior, addressing developmental milestones, and providing preventive care tailored to young, growing mouths in areas such as North Charleston.
Yes, a dentist can often repair a cracked tooth in a child. The treatment depends on the severity of the crack, utilizing methods like dental bonding with composite resin or, in more significant cases, a dental crown, to restore the tooth's form and function.
South Carolina offers several options for affordable pediatric dental care. Look into community health clinics, state-funded programs, and dental school clinics that frequently provide services at reduced rates. Many private practices also offer flexible payment plans.
Generally, primary molars, particularly if they have extensive root structures or are impacted, can be the most challenging primary teeth to extract. Pediatric dentists employ specialized techniques and anesthesia to ensure a safe and comfortable removal process.
